How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Loudon?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Loudon Studio Apartments | $1,589 | $1,125 | $3,408 |
Loudon 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,936 | $1,210 | $3,746 |
Loudon 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,348 | $1,350 | $5,866 |
Loudon 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,850 | $1,675 | $3,350 |

Getting Around Loudon, NH
Walk Score®
14 / 100
Car-Dependent
Almost all errands require a car
Bike Score®
18 / 100
Somewhat Bikeable
Minimal bike infrastructure
